The Unified Government of Wyandotte County/Kansas City, Kansas is now accepting applications for the 2026 Summer Employment Program! The Summer Employment Program begins Thursday, May 9, 2026 (tentative) and lasts approximately 7 to 17 weeks. Job Description: Mowing and maintenance of parks, vacant lots, various UG owned property, street medians, and right-of-way. Performance of various other maintenance duties as directed. Work hours are Monday – Friday, 6:00 am to 2:30 pm
